Find the Inflection Points f(x)=2x^3+3x^2-12x
Problem
Solution
Find the first derivative by applying the power rule to each term of the function.
Find the second derivative by differentiating the first derivative with respect to
x
Set the second derivative to zero to find potential inflection points where the concavity might change.
Solve for x by isolating the variable.
Verify the inflection point by checking if the second derivative changes sign around
x=−1/2 Since12*x+6 is a linear function with a non-zero slope, the sign changes, confirming an inflection point.Find the y-coordinate by substituting
x=−1/2 back into the original functionƒ(x)
